PN13 BHF is a 2013 Honda Civic in Grey with a 1,339c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 15 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 73.3%.
Across all 2013 Honda Civic models, the average MOT pass rate is 83.3% with a typical mileage of 61,107 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Honda Civic f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 307,913 recorded failures. If you're considering buying PN13 BHF,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Honda Civic typically stays on UK roads for around 34 years. At 13 years old, this Honda Civic is still in the earlier part of its expected life.
